What is DStv Extra View?
DStv Extra View (also known as XtraView) is MultiChoice’s multi-decoder solution that allows you to link a primary decoder with one or two secondary decoders under a single DStv subscription. Each connected decoder operates independently for viewing different channels simultaneously, meaning one TV can display live sports while another plays movies and a third shows cartoons—all at the same time.
Here is how the system works at its core:
- One primary decoder holds the subscription and sends a heartbeat signal every 30 seconds to all linked secondary decoders. This heartbeat confirms that the secondary decoders are authorized to display channels.
- Secondary decoders depend entirely on receiving this heartbeat. If a secondary decoder does not receive the heartbeat, it will stop showing pictures after 3 minutes without a heartbeat.
- Heartbeat communication can occur via a Smart LNB or a heartbeat cable. A traditional heartbeat cable is a coaxial cable (typically RG6U) running between the RF ports on the primary and secondary decoders. A DStv smart LNB eliminates the need for this separate cable by carrying both satellite signals and heartbeat communication through the same connection.
Extra View links one primary decoder to two secondary decoders, giving you a maximum of three viewing points. All decoders must be registered on the same DStv account and package for shared content, and each TV connected to a decoder can watch different live channels simultaneously.
In simple terms, DStv Extra View transforms a single view subscription into a multi-room entertainment system—without paying for multiple full subscriptions.

Cost-Effective Entertainment
You pay only one main subscription fee plus an additional monthly access fee for extra decoders. The monthly access fee for Extra View is R100 per decoder. Linking two decoders requires one access fee, while linking three decoders requires two access fees. Compared to running separate subscriptions on separate decoders, this saves you hundreds of rands every month.
Flexible Channel Access
Secondary decoders can display the same channels as the primary decoder. Every TV in your extra view setup gets full access to your subscription package—including premium sports, movies, entertainment, and kids’ channels. There is no reduced channel list on secondary decoders.

Smart LNB and DStv Extra View
The DStv smart LNB has transformed how Extra View installations work. A Smart LNB allows newer decoders to connect without a heartbeat cable, simplifying the entire setup and reducing the number of cables needed.
How Smart LNB Works with Extra View
In a traditional extra view setup, you need the following:
- Separate satellite feed cables from the LNB to each decoder
- A separate heartbeat cable connecting the RF ports of the primary and secondary decoders
With a smart LNB, the heartbeat signal travels through the same cable that carries your satellite feed. Decoders communicate via specialized cabling connected to a Smart LNB, eliminating the need for dedicated heartbeat cable runs between decoders.
This is especially valuable in the following:
- Multi-storey homes where running additional cables between floors is difficult or expensive
- Retrofit installations where walls are already finished and cable access is limited
- Three-decoder setups where multiple heartbeat cables would otherwise create complexity
- Communal system installations in apartment blocks or estates
Smart LNB vs Universal Twin LNB
| Feature | Smart LNB | Universal Twin/Quad LNB |
|---|---|---|
| Heartbeat cable required | No | Yes |
| Number of cable runs | Fewer | More |
| Best for multi-story | Yes | Challenging |
| Older decoder compatibility | Check the ports. | Generally compatible |
| Installation complexity | Simpler | More cables to route |
| Cost | Slightly higher hardware | Lower hardware, higher labour |
Diplexers combine signal and heartbeat cables into one cable in certain configurations, offering another option for reducing cable runs in traditional setups. Our technicians assess your specific situation and recommend the most reliable, cost-effective LNB type for your installation.
Smart LNB Installation Considerations
Not every decoder works with every Smart LNB port. Older HD decoders and SD decoders may need universal ports rather than smart or UniCable ports. Unused ports must be properly terminated to prevent signal interference. Our installers understand these nuances and configure every connection correctly.

Common DStv Extra View Problems
Even well-installed Extra View systems can encounter issues. Understanding what can go wrong helps you identify problems quickly and know when to call for professional help.
E143 Decoder Communication Errors
The E143 error is the most common Extra View problem. It means your secondary decoder has lost communication with the primary decoder—the heartbeat signal is not getting through.
Common causes include:
- Disconnected or faulty heartbeat cable—a loose connector, corroded fitting, or weather- damaged cable breaks the heartbeat connection
- Primary decoder powered off—the secondary decoder cannot receive a heartbeat if the primary is off, rebooting, or undergoing a software update
- Smart LNB misconfiguration – incorrect port assignments, wrong userbands, or unterminated ports cause communication failures
- Signal attenuation – long cable runs without amplification weaken the heartbeat signal, especially in multi-storey homes
- Power interruptions—after load-shedding or power cuts, the heartbeat link may need to re-establish, and secondary decoders may display errors until communication resumes
Specific E143 sub-codes indicate different issues: E143-0 signals a failed connection, while E143-4 means the decoder is waiting for communication from the primary.
Signal Quality Issues
Error E48-32 (no signal) can affect all decoders in your setup. Causes include:
- Misaligned satellite dish
- Damaged or degraded coaxial cable
- Faulty LNB
- Rain fade during severe weather
- Corroded connectors on outdoor cable runs
Decoder Compatibility Problems
Older decoders may increase installation costs due to splitters and additional hardware requirements. Mixing old decoder models with the latest decoders can create issues with heartbeat communication, port compatibility, and feature availability. Some older SD decoders lack proper RF ports entirely.
Overheating and Hardware Failures
Decoders installed in enclosed entertainment units without ventilation overheat—particularly DStv Explora models. Overheating causes random reboots, signal drops, and permanent hardware damage over time.
DStv Extra View Troubleshooting
When your Extra View stops working, follow these steps before calling for professional help:
Basic Troubleshooting Steps
- Check your primary decoder—ensure it is powered on and displaying channels correctly. Your secondary decoders cannot work if the primary is off.
- Inspect all cable connections—check the heartbeat cable (or Smart LNB connections) for loose or damaged connectors. Ensure nothing has been accidentally unplugged.
- Restart all decoders—power off the primary decoder first, then the secondary decoders. Wait 30 seconds. Power on the primary first, wait until it fully boots, then power on the secondary decoders.
- Check signal strength—navigate to the signal strength menu on each decoder. If signal readings are low on all decoders, the issue likely relates to your dish or LNB rather than Extra View configuration.
- Verify account status—confirm your subscription is active and Extra View is enabled on your account through the MyDStv app or by contacting MultiChoice directly.
